Abstract
According to the actual characteristics of relayed system of drainage for rescue in deep mines, analyzes the main factors, which influence working situation about relayed system for drainage of large-scale dive electric pump were analyzed;the corresponding mathematics model and a universal program to determine and analyse the working situation of the drainage system for rescue in deep mines with Visual Basic6.0 were established; and. Combined with the instances, the established mathematics model and the developed program are verified, the basis for establishing and controlling the working situation about relayed system for drainage of large-scale dive electric pump is offered reasonably, and the reliable degree for rescue is improved.
